Southeast Bulloch has set standards for flag football that may prove to be unreachable. The Yellow Jackets beat North Oconee 14-0 to win the Division 1 title, its third straight championship, and sends this group of seniors out with a 62-0 record. “It’s pretty special,” Southeast Bulloch coach Marci Cochran said. “We’re a little school in Brooklet (near Statesboro) and we have one caution light, but it’s pretty impressive.

The team defeated North Oconee 14-0 in the GHSA Flag Football Division I state championship game inside Mercedes-Benz Stadium on Monday to win a third consecutive state title. Following a scoreless first half, Southeast Bulloch came out firing in the second half to go up 14-0 and never looked back to shut out North Oconee and claim the win.

With the win, the Yellow Jackets have now won 62 straight games and finished the 2023 season 22-0.
